First at the Emirates Stadium where Arsenal were beaten for the first time this season, the Gunners lost 3-2 to Manchester United thanks to a stunning late strike from substitute Mateus Cunha. The Gunners had gone ahead through Alessandro Martinez's own goal before Brian Mbumo was gifted an equaliser from a mistake from Martin Zubamendi.

Despite the loss, Arsenal are still four points clear at the top. However, they have only one win in the Premier League in the new year. Manager Mikel Arteta says they have to show the mental strength they have on a match day after conceding late in the defeat.

Evan Ferguson was an unused substitute for Roma's one-all draw with second place AC Milan at the Stadio Olimpico last night. The Ireland international played the full 90 minutes of Thursday's 2-0 win over Stuttgart in the Europa League in what was his first game back after a short-term back injury. However, three days on, Gian Piero Gasparini didn't use the 21-year-old from Meath.
